=== Investigation === * '''21 September 1996''' – Jean-Marc Connerotte, the investigating judge in the Dutroux case, marries his girlfriend of 10 years. Together with their son they visit a benefit meeting for the parents of the disappeared children. At the benefit the family has spaghetti, and Connerotte sits with Michel Bourlet, the attorney at Neufchâteau. Connerotte stays for only an hour and does not speak to Sabine Dardenne. The magistrates receive a fountain pen worth €27 each and their wives a bouquet of flowers. * {{anchor|AnchorSpaghetti}}'''15 October 1996''' – The so-called "spaghetti judgement" ({{langx|fr|arrêt spaghetti|italics=yes}}): the Court of Cassation removes the investigating judge Jean-Marc Connerotte for attending the benefit and receiving two gifts there (the plate of spaghetti and a fountain pen). * '''20 October 1996''' – The White March. Around 300,000 people demonstrate in Brussels to protest against the delays and errors in the Dutroux investigation. * '''24 October 1996''' – Concerned that the Dutroux investigation will be mishandled, the Belgian parliament sets up an independent committee to investigate the Dutroux case and the possible procedural errors committed by the Belgian police and judicial authorities. Marc Verwilghen acts as the chairman. * '''15 March 1997''' – The Dutroux Commission delivers scathing criticism at the police and the Ministry of Justice for miscarrying their investigation into the missing girls. * '''6 May 1997''' – The Dutroux Commission returns to work and investigates whether Dutroux was protected by people in positions of power. * '''15 February 1998''' – The committee's second report states that the Dutroux gang did not enjoy protection, but benefited from corruption, carelessness, and a lack of professionalism. * '''23 April 1998''' – Dutroux escapes from the Neufchâteau courthouse, but is picked up again four hours later in Herbeumont Saint-Médard by ranger Stéphane Michaux. Interior Minister Johan Vande Lanotte and Minister of Justice Stefaan De Clerck offer their resignation on the same day and are succeeded by Louis Tobback and Tony Van Parys, respectively. The head of the government service, Willy Deridder, also resigns. * '''14 July 1999''' – Hubert Massa, Advocate General in charge of the Dutroux case, commits suicide. * '''15 December 1999''' – Michel Nihoul is released conditionally due to a lack of evidence. * '''15 March 2002''' – Investigative Judge Jacques Langlois completes the investigation into the Dutroux case. * '''17 January 2003''' – The Council Chamber in Neufchâteau decides to bring Dutroux, Martin and Lelièvre before the Court of Assizes. Nihoul is excluded from prosecution. Public prosecutor Bourlet and some civil parties file an appeal. * '''30 April 2003''' – The Liège Chamber of Indictment (AI) follows Attorney Bourlet and also refers Nihoul to the Court of Assizes.<ref>[http://www.standaard.be/artikel/detail.aspx?artikelid=DST30042003_005 Proces-Dutroux of Dutroux-Nihoul?
